Stephen Curry looks set to break the NBA's single season 3 pointers made record set by Ray Allen (269 @ 41.2%). Curry is currently at 268 and shooting at a ridiculous 45.5% rate. He is a career 44.7% 3-pt shooter after taking 640 shots from deep. At this point in time, Ray Allen was shooting ~38%.
